Subtract 3/56 from 56/10
1st number: 5 6/10, 2nd number: 3/56
56/10 - 3/56 is 1553/280.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 10 and 56 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 10 × 28 = 280,
56/10 = 56 × 28/10 × 28 = 1568/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 56 × 5 = 280,
3/56 = 3 × 5/56 × 5 = 15/280 - Subtract the two like fractions:
1568/280 - 15/280 = 1568 - 15/280 = 1553/280 - In mixed form: 5153/280
